The cell clusters in the zona fasciculata produce which of the following hormones?
A
Androgens
B
Glucocorticoids
C
Insulin
D
Mineralocorticoids
Verified step by step guidance
1
Step 1: Begin by identifying the zona fasciculata, which is a layer of the adrenal cortex. The adrenal cortex is divided into three layers: zona glomerulosa, zona fasciculata, and zona reticularis.
Step 2: Understand the function of the zona fasciculata. This layer is primarily responsible for producing glucocorticoids, which are steroid hormones involved in regulating metabolism, immune response, and stress response.
Step 3: Review the types of hormones produced by the adrenal cortex layers. The zona glomerulosa produces mineralocorticoids (e.g., aldosterone), the zona fasciculata produces glucocorticoids (e.g., cortisol), and the zona reticularis produces androgens (e.g., dehydroepiandrosterone).
Step 4: Eliminate the incorrect options based on the functions of the zona fasciculata. Androgens are produced by the zona reticularis, insulin is produced by the pancreas, and mineralocorticoids are produced by the zona glomerulosa.
Step 5: Conclude that the correct answer is glucocorticoids, as they are the hormones specifically produced by the cell clusters in the zona fasciculata.
